BANR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2019 in Review

196 of the 4,560 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Banner Corp (BANR) for Q3 2019, worth a combined $1.65B — up 3.5% from $1.59B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 23 funds opened new BANR positions and 22 closed out — a net gain of 1 holder — while 63 added to existing stakes and 66 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Acadian Asset Management, opening a new position worth an estimated $13.7M. The largest seller was Invesco, cutting an estimated $15M.
